What We Test For

Our free water analysis covers everything you need to know about your pool or spa's chemistry.

🎯

pH Level

Measures acidity/alkalinity. Target: 7.2–7.6. Critical for chlorine effectiveness, swimmer comfort, and equipment protection.

Ideal: 7.2 – 7.6
🛡️

Free Chlorine

Your primary sanitizer. Kills bacteria, viruses, and algae. Too low = unsafe water. Too high = skin/eye irritation.

Ideal: 1 – 3 ppm
⚖️

Total Alkalinity

Buffers your pH so it stays stable. When alkalinity is off, pH bounces around unpredictably.

Ideal: 80 – 120 ppm
💎

Calcium Hardness

Too low corrodes surfaces. Too high causes scale. We find the sweet spot for your pool type.

Ideal: 200 – 400 ppm
☀️

Cyanuric Acid (CYA)

Sunscreen for your chlorine. Without it, UV destroys chlorine fast. Too much causes "chlorine lock."

Ideal: 30 – 50 ppm
💧

Total Dissolved Solids

Measures everything dissolved in your water. High TDS reduces chemical effectiveness and causes cloudiness.

Target: Below 2,000 ppm

Professional Testing vs. Home Test Strips

Home test strips are convenient for quick between-visit checks, but they have limitations. They only measure a few parameters, accuracy varies by brand and storage conditions, and they can't detect issues like high CYA or TDS that are invisible to basic strips.

Our in-store analysis gives you the full picture — six or more parameters tested with professional-grade equipment. It's more accurate, more comprehensive, and it's free. We recommend using home strips 2–3 times a week and bringing a sample to us at least once a month.

  • Home strips: Good for quick pH/chlorine checks between visits
  • Our testing: Complete analysis with personalized recommendations
  • Best approach: Use both — strips at home, professional tests monthly

Use a clean plastic container (a water bottle works fine). Collect water from 12–18 inches below the surface, away from return jets and skimmers. About 16oz is plenty. Bring it in within an hour for the most accurate results.
At least once a month during swimming season. Also bring a sample anytime you notice cloudiness, color changes, unusual smells, after heavy rain, or when opening/closing for the season.
Absolutely. We test spa and hot tub water with the same thoroughness. Hot tubs have different ideal ranges than pools (higher sanitizer levels, slightly different pH targets), and our staff knows the difference.
